Title: Frank Peter Theodorus Johannes Van Der Burgt: Innovator in Plastic-Metal Hybrid Technologies
Introduction
Frank Peter Theodorus Johannes Van Der Burgt is a notable inventor based in Echt, Netherlands. He has made significant contributions to the field of materials science, particularly in the development of plastic-metal hybrid parts. With a total of 4 patents to his name, Van Der Burgt continues to push the boundaries of innovation in his field.
Latest Patents
One of his latest patents is focused on a process for plastic overmolding on a metal surface. This invention relates to the manufacturing of a plastic-metal hybrid part using nano-molding technology (NMT). The moldable plastic material consists of a polymer composition that includes thermoplastic polyamide, thermoplastic polyester, or a blend of both, along with boron silicon glass fibers. Another significant patent involves a thermoplastic polymer composition that includes a polyamide, a reinforcing agent, and a laser direct structuring (LDS) additive. This composition is designed to enhance the properties of the resulting articles made from it.
